Specifications of IDT74FCT16245ATPVG

Logic Device Type
Bidirectional
Supply Voltage Range
4.5V To 5.5V
Logic Case Style
SSOP
No. Of Pins
48
Operating Temperature Range
-40°C To +85°C
Logic Ic Base
RoHS Compliant
Package / Case
SSOP
